10 Minute Beef Stew Recipe
Upload a Photo
Ready in: 30-60 minutes
Difficulty: 3 (1=easiest :: hardest=5)
Serves/Makes: 4
Ingredients:
1 sheet frozen puff pastry, thawed
1 1/2 pound beef cube steak, cut into 1-inch pieces
Salt, pepper
2 tablespoons flour
1/4 cup vegetable oil
14 ounces beef broth
24 ounces canned vegetable soup
Directions:
Position rack in center of oven and heat to 425 degrees. Cut puff pastry into 4-inch rounds (four of them). Arrange rounds on a large cookie sheet. Bake until puffed and golden brown, about 10 minutes. Meanwhile, sprinkle beef pieces with salt and pepper. Toss with flour in a large bowl to coat. Heat oil in a heavy, stovetop-safe casserole (or Dutch oven) over medium-high heat. Add a third of the beef and saute until browned, about 5 minutes. Using a slotted spoon, transfer beef to bowl. Repeat with remaining beef. Add broth to pan or casserole and bring to a simmer, stirring to loosen browned bits on bottom. Return all beef and any accumulated juices to casserole. Add soup and simmer, uncovered, until liquid thickens slightly and beef is tender, about 15 minutes.
Divide stew among four bowls. Top each with a puff-pastry cap.
